The Office of the Provost is pleased to announce that Mindful USC’s virtual and in-person mindfulness classes are now open for spring enrollment and are free for all USC students, faculty, staff and alumni.
For over a decade, Mindful USC has been offering programs that have become beloved to the Trojan community because they offer a refuge in the midst of the activity, challenges, and opportunities of personal, professional, and academic life. Each Mindful USC class, workshop, or retreat provides a calming and engaging space for members of our community to gain insight, build resilience, cultivate clarity, kindness and joy, and learn new skills for navigating life’s ever-emerging complexities, all while fostering a deeper sense of connection with ourselves and to others.
Alongside our signature Mindful USC classes and drop-in groups, we’re delighted to introduce some wonderful new experiences for you, including mindful productivity offerings, nature-based offerings, and classes designed to promote play and positive emotions. For mindful movement, our partner program, Yoga USC, offers free yoga classes.
